Paediatric Speech & Language Therapist

Band: 6

Location: Morden, Surrey (School‑Based, Multi‑Site)

Start Date: ASAP

Contract: Ongoing

Working Pattern: 4 days per week (7.5 hours per day + 30‑minute break)

Job Overview

Pulse is seeking an experienced Band 6 Paediatric Speech & Language Therapist to provide specialist support across two school sites in Morden, Surrey. This role involves working with children with a range of communication needs and disabilities, delivering both dysphagia and early‑years communication interventions within a school environment.

You will complete independent assessments, contribute to EHCP processes, and support children with complex communication profiles, including those using AAC and communication devices.

Key Responsibilities

  • Complete independent dysphagia assessments for children within a school setting
  • Conduct early‑years communication assessments and deliver targeted provision
  • Lead and contribute to EHCP reviews
  • Provide intervention for children with a range of communication needs and disabilities
  • Support pupils using communication aids and devices, particularly in early years
  • Maintain accurate and compliant clinical documentation

Qualifications & Experience

  • HCPC‑registered Speech & Language Therapist
  • Paediatric dysphagia training/experience (essential)
  • Experience with AAC/communication aids, especially early years
  • Experience working with children with disabilitiesConfident working independently across school environments
